Course Goal / Objective
This course aims to introduce students the relationship between Turkey and the United States starting with the Ottoman Empire period. By focusing on the political, social, economic and cultural ties, this course aims to present a multi-dimensional picture of the bilateral relations.
Course Content
This course covers the US-Turkey relations since the beginning of the 1800. It focuses on economic, political, social and cultural relations by providing cases and examples.
